Assist Morton-Rutledge on a Porch Fire

Springfield Fire Company was dispatched at 1605 hours on Sunday, February 19th, to assist Company 13 (Morton-Rutledge) to the unit block of Walnut Street, Morton Borough, for a Building Fire involving the front porch of the dwelling.

Chief 13-9 arrived on location reporting a fire under the front porch.  Firefighters from Company 13, 44 & 14 (Swarthmore) worked together to bring the fire quickly under control.

Companies operating on scene were: Company 13, Company 44, Company 14, Morton Police, Springfield Police and Sixth District Fire Police.
